Abstract

The utility model discloses a kind of anti-low-temperature protection devices of lithium battery, including heat-preserving equipment main body, the leading exterior surface of the heat-preserving equipment main body is installed with control button, and the leading exterior surface of heat-preserving equipment main body is installed with blinds hole close to the side of control button, the leading exterior surface of the heat-preserving equipment main body is installed with display panel close to the other side of control button, and the leading exterior surface of heat-preserving equipment main body is installed with electric appliance door-plate below control button, the leading exterior surface of the heat-preserving equipment main body is installed with power interface close to the side of electric appliance door-plate, the upper end outer surface of the heat-preserving equipment main body is movably installed with movable plate.A kind of anti-low-temperature protection device of lithium battery described in the utility model is equipped with No.1 thermal insulative board, No. two thermal insulative boards, movable plate and thermal insulation supporting leg, can increase the thermal insulation effect and leakproofness of equipment, enables it use more flexible, brings better prospect of the application.

Background technology
The anti-low-temperature protection device is that a kind of heat-preserving equipment of low-temperature protection is carried out to the battery in low temperature environment, by anti- Low-temperature protection device can make lithium battery long-term the temperature remains within the normal range state in low temperature environment so that inside battery electron ion is always Active state is kept, is played a very good protection to battery;Existing anti-low-temperature protection device exists certain when in use Drawback, traditional anti-low-temperature protection device use underaction, can not be carried out to own dimensions according to the different of battery sizes Change, the leakproofness and heat insulation effect of the anti-low-temperature protection device of tradition are poor, do not have good sealing structure, anti-low-temperature protection Device can change the temperature of equipment surface when being influenced by surface temperature, and certain influence is brought to user, for this purpose, It is proposed that a kind of anti-low-temperature protection device of lithium battery.

As shown in Figs 1-4, the anti-low-temperature protection device of a kind of lithium battery, including heat-preserving equipment main body 5, heat-preserving equipment main body 5 leading exterior surface is installed with control button 4, and the leading exterior surface of heat-preserving equipment main body 5 is close to the one of control button 4 Side is installed with blinds hole 6, and the leading exterior surface of heat-preserving equipment main body 5 is installed with close to the other side of control button 4 Display panel 2, and the leading exterior surface of heat-preserving equipment main body 5 is installed with electric appliance door-plate 3 close to the lower section of control button 4, The leading exterior surface of heat-preserving equipment main body 5 is installed with power interface 7, heat-preserving equipment main body 5 close to the side of electric appliance door-plate 3 Upper end outer surface be movably installed with movable plate 10, and the upper end inner surface of heat-preserving equipment main body 5 is close to the side of movable plate 10 It is installed with No.1 interface 9, the upper end inner surface of heat-preserving equipment main body 5 is installed with two close to the other side of movable plate 10 Number interface 11, a side external surface of heat-preserving equipment main body 5 is movably installed with No. two thermal insulative boards 12, and heat-preserving equipment main body 5 is another One side external surface is movably installed with No.1 thermal insulative board 8, and the rear and front end of No.1 thermal insulative board 8 is equipped with sliding groove 13, and No.1 every The side inner surface of warm plate 8 is equipped with seal groove 14, and the upper end outer surface of No.1 thermal insulative board 8 is installed with heat keeper 15, activity The side inner surface of plate 10 is equipped with No. two card slots 17, and the other side inner surface of movable plate 10 is equipped with No.1 card slot 16, and heat preservation is set The lower end outer surface of standby main body 5 is installed with thermal insulation supporting leg 1,9, No. two interfaces 11 of No.1 interface and display panel 2 with electricity Source interface 7 is electrically connected.
The overall structure of No.1 thermal insulative board 8 and No. two thermal insulative boards 12 is rectangular parallelepiped structure, and No.1 thermal insulative board 8 and No. two The sliding scale of thermal insulative board 12 is zero to 30 centimetre;The fixed form of movable plate 10 is fixed for card slot, and movable plate 10 Tranverse sectional thickness is 0. 7 centimetres;The lower end outer surface of thermal insulation supporting leg 1 is installed with thermal insulative board, and thermal insulation supporting leg 1 with every The quantity of warm plate is four groups;The quantity of control button 4 be two groups, and the leading exterior surface of control button 4 be installed with it is anti- Skidding;The leading exterior surface in blinds hole 6 is installed with Air Filter, and the quantity of Air Filter is three groups.
It should be noted that the utility model is a kind of anti-low-temperature protection device of lithium battery, No. two interfaces 11 and No.1 Interface 9 to protected battery play the role of circuit connection and it is fixed, display panel 2 can show heat-preserving equipment main body 5 Operating status, pressing control button 4 play the role of control to equipment, and ventilation and heat is played in blinds hole 6, and user passes through Push No.1 thermal insulative board 8 and No. two thermal insulative boards 12 so that No.1 thermal insulative board 8 and No. two thermal insulative boards 12 are under the action of sliding groove 13 It moves inward, when No.1 thermal insulative board 8 and No. two thermal insulative boards 12 are closed, seal groove 14 can increase sealing performance between the two, Heat keeper 15 plays a certain protective role it, so that heat-preserving equipment main body 5 has good sealing thermal insulation effect, makes User can make movable plate 10 be pulled up under the action of No.1 card slot 16 is with No. two card slot 17 by pulling movable plate 10 It rises, to be changed to the position of movable plate 10 so that heat-preserving equipment main body 5 can place battery of different sizes, thermal insulation Supporting leg 1 can be in direct contact, electric appliance door-plate 3 can be to it by the thermal insulative board of its installation to avoid heat-preserving equipment main body 5 and ground Internal circuit plays a protective role, more practical.
